site stats

Elasticsearch scroll example

WebElasticsearch Scroll tutorial with examples Previous Next. A scroll enables scrolling of search request. Introduction A scroll enables scrolling of search request. It holds a #keepAlive() time that will control how long to keep the scrolling resources open. Example WebThe scroll API requires a scroll ID. To get a scroll ID, submit a search API request that includes an argument for the scroll query parameter. The scroll parameter indicates …

Scroll Elasticsearch JavaScript Client [master] Elastic

WebAn Elasticsearch scroll functions like a cursor in a traditional database. To run an Elasticsearch query using the scroll API, you must set a scroll timeout. The scroll timeout tells Elasticsearch how long it should keep the search context alive. ... For example, the origin runs an Elasticsearch query that returns a large number of documents ... WebNov 17, 2024 · Code Revisions 3 Stars 83 Forks 18. Download ZIP. Example of Elasticsearch scrolling using Python client. Raw. scroll.py. # coding:utf-8. from … city of lawrenceville utilities hiring https://lynnehuysamen.com

es.scroll() sample · Issue #44 · elastic/go-elasticsearch · …

WebFirst, you execute a search request with scroll enabled. This returns a "page" of documents, and a scroll_id which is used to continue paginating through the hits. More details about scrolling can be found in the reference documentation. This is an example which can be used as a template for more advanced operations: WebAug 3, 2024 · Minimal Working example of Elasticsearch scrolling using Python client Raw gistfile1.py # Initialize the scroll page = es.search ( index = 'yourIndex', doc_type = 'yourType', scroll = '2m', search_type = 'scan', size = 1000, body = { # Your query's body }) sid = page ['_scroll_id'] scroll_size = page ['hits'] ['total'] # Start scrolling WebDec 2, 2024 · NOTE: The scroll ID will change if you make another scroll POST request with different parameters. Scroll API in Python. There are three different ways to scroll Elasticsearch documents using the … city of lawrenceville water department

Elasticsearch Scroll tutorial with examples - demo2s.com

Category:Elasticsearch Pagination Techniques: SearchAfter, Scroll, …

Tags:Elasticsearch scroll example

Elasticsearch scroll example

Python Elasticsearch.scroll Examples

WebBelow you can find examples of how to use the most frequently called APIs with the Python client. Indexing a document Getting a document Refreshing an index Searching for a document Updating a document Deleting a document Indexing a document edit To index a document, you need to specify three pieces of information: index , id, and a body: WebApr 16, 2024 · Get ( json, "_scroll_id" ). String () // Extract the search results // hits := gjson. Get ( json, "hits.hits" ) // Break out of the loop when there are no results // if len ( hits. Array ()) < 1 { log. Println ( "Finished scrolling" ) break } else { log. Println ( "Batch ", batchNum ) log. Println ( "ScrollID", scrollID ) log.

Elasticsearch scroll example

Did you know?

WebNested classes/interfaces inherited from class co.elastic.clients.elasticsearch._types.RequestBase RequestBase.AbstractBuilder> Field Summary. ... Period to retain the search context for scrolling. API name: scroll. … WebJan 19, 2024 · This post is tested under Elasticsearch 7.5 and Java 11. Send the First Request. To use scrolling, you need to send an initial search request with the scroll parameter, which tells Elasticsearch how long it should keep the “search context” alive, for example, 1 minute. You can set the size — the number of search hits returned, the …

WebIn order to use scrolling, the initial search request should specify the scroll parameter in the query string, which tells Elasticsearch how long it should keep the “search context” … WebApr 12, 2024 · 我可以给您一些建议:1.在Spring Boot中使用Elasticsearch时,您可以使用Elasticsearch用于支持全文搜索,您可以在Spring Boot应用程序中使用Elasticsearch的Java API来操作它;2.可以使用Spring Data Elasticsearch来操作Elasticsearch,它可以更轻松、更灵活地实现Elasticsearch的操作;3.您可以使用Elasticsearch Rest Client来 …

WebMar 22, 2024 · Elasticsearch currently provides 3 different techniques for fetching many results: pagination, Search-After and Scroll. Each use case calls for a different technique. We’ll cover the considerations in this guide. WebOct 5, 2024 · 1. In recent versions of Elasticsearch, you'll use search_after. The keep_alive you set there, much like the timeout in the scroll, is only the time needed for you to …

WebNov 11, 2024 · The easy solution to this is by the Scroll API in Elasticsearch. Step 1: Simply write the query without any Filter, rather use the Scroll API. In simple language, …

WebApr 16, 2024 · Hello, the esapi.Scroll() API is just a wrapper over the Elasticsearch's Scroll API, so the mechanics of using it are as explained in the docs — start the initial … city of lawrenceville waste managementWebJul 10, 2024 · Elasticsearch provides a native api to scan and scroll over indexes. It means that you get a ‘cursor’ and you can scroll over it. You can use the scan helper method for an easier use of the... dooley contracting incWebMay 20, 2024 · The scroll API is Elasticsearch's solution to deep pagination and/or iterating over a large batch of documents. the scroll API can be used to retrieve large numbers of results (or even all results) from a single search request, in much the same way as you would use a cursor on a traditional database. city of lawton careersWebSolution: Scrolling #. We want to paginate through our dataset. In our search call, we can specify a scroll and size input. es. search ( index ='test', body = body, scroll ='2m', size =50) For instance, in the above request, we want each request to return 50 documents until we have no more data to cycle through, as specified by the size parameter. dooley cranford njWebPython Elasticsearch.scroll - 30 examples found. These are the top rated real world Python examples of elasticsearch.Elasticsearch.scroll extracted from open source projects. You can rate examples to help us improve the quality of examples. Programming Language: Python Namespace/Package Name: elasticsearch Class/Type: Elasticsearch city of lawrenceville vaWebNov 16, 2024 · As a toy example, let’s consider that there is a change in the Adidas brand. ... To do that, we run Elasticsearch scroll api queries and sometimes face queries that match millions of products ... dooley creative coWebThanks val. I'm not sure I can get this working with curl within php. Unless I can parametrise the get scroll Id and knowing in advance how many docs I will have to retrieve. city of lawtey fl